i recently had an ipod connector hardwired to my stock hd stereo. I have an Arc amp and hertz 6 1/2" speakers in the fairing

I recently did a roadtrip to arizona and back. I found that my ipod is no where near as loud or easy to hear as a cd player
In fact i was disappointed in the sound.

I basically had to turn the volume all the way up and the AVC off to even remotely hear it at 80 mph. Granted it was a little windy

With a cd in the player-that i burned- my volume is set at the "L" in volume my AVC is set to two bars and the bass has 2 bars and treble 3 bars. I have no issues hearing the cd at 80mph while wearing earplugs and 3/4 helmet

Anyone have any thoughts, comments or suggestions for better sound when the ipod is connected?

Depending on which iPod you have, you may want to see if it has an upper volume limit that is set to limit output.

On my iPod Nano: Settings;Playback;Volume Limit.

On my Shuffle, it is accessable through the settings menu when hooked via USB cord to iTunes.

Wife has an iPod too, not sure of model but I know it has the same feature. Her's is where I first learned of this feature as I could never get songs to play loud enough for my taste.
